先上个效果图 现在只开发了年月,还在优化。 在网上看了一个纯原生js实现实现惯性滚动和回弹的文章 地址:https://www.cnblogs.com/ranyonsue/p/8119155.html。 于是改造成vue的scroll组件,然后派发scroll-end 滚动结束事件 和 on-scr ...
分类:
移动开发 时间:
2019-02-28 18:07:31
阅读次数:
456
1、导航栏开始时是没有导航栏的感觉,往上滚动后又出现导航栏,采用下面的方法 - (void)scrollViewDidScroll:(UIScrollView *)scrollView { CGFloat minAlphaOffset = - 88; CGFloat maxAlphaOffset = ...
分类:
其他好文 时间:
2019-02-26 13:14:55
阅读次数:
200
ListView在ScrollView中无法正确计算它的大小, 故不能显示正常的条目。 解决办法有: 1.重写ListView, 覆盖onMeasure()方法。 2.动态设置LIstView的高度,不需要重写LIstView 只需要在setAdapter之后调用如下方法即可: 另外,这时,这时最好 ...
分类:
其他好文 时间:
2019-02-23 18:21:55
阅读次数:
211
PullToRefresh 特点:无侵入的下拉刷新,就是可用在ListView,ScrollView,GridView,ViewPager等所有能滑动的控件上,而且扩展性强,可以监听下拉进度,更改下拉和上拉的布局以及动画,github地址:https://github.com/chrisbanes/ ...
分类:
其他好文 时间:
2019-02-23 10:28:41
阅读次数:
210
IOS的移动端/H5/webapp 页面如果滚动到底部或者在页面顶部再往上拉,都会出现一个回弹的效果。 想取消这个效果可以引入一个简单的库就行,不用再写繁琐的样式。 github地址 直接引入就行 例子: 因为这个库是禁止了整个页面的滑动,所以如果页面中有其他元素需要滑动的,要给滑动元素设置一个he ...
分类:
移动开发 时间:
2019-02-22 12:05:11
阅读次数:
1290
iOS中的截屏(屏幕截屏及scrollView或tableView的全部截屏) 2017.03.16 12:18* 字数 52 阅读 563评论 4喜欢 2 1. 截取屏幕尺寸大小的图片并保存至相册 保存至相册只需将方法saveImage中的代码替换即可 UIGraphicsBeginImageCo ...
分类:
移动开发 时间:
2019-01-29 20:30:10
阅读次数:
220
//控制页面不动 bounce: false var heightSum = document.documentElement.clientHeight; var first = document.getElementsByClassName('first')[0]; var second = do ...
分类:
其他好文 时间:
2019-01-23 20:00:50
阅读次数:
328
项目中遇到了这个问题,说实话 iOS 端问题挺多的,原因找起来比较简单,就是吊起键盘的时候把window的高度挤小了,然后, 关掉键盘页面高度没恢复,安卓手机会自动恢复页面高度。 原因找到了就想解决办法,刚开始想的是 iOS 它不恢复那我也没办法,这属于 iOS 的bug啊或者微信的 bug 啊,但 ...
分类:
移动开发 时间:
2019-01-08 17:17:42
阅读次数:
1276
react-native 的 一个滑动容器的组件,不用像FlatList那样的固定形式的循环添加, 而是非常任性的添加模块,可以自己想加成什么样子就加成什么样子的一个原生 组件,非常好用,不亚于FlatList,里面有许多的属性来设置该组件的样式,当然 里面也是可以添加一个FlatList组件,所以 ...
分类:
其他好文 时间:
2019-01-07 10:34:20
阅读次数:
184
这个问题有时候会导致弹出框确定按钮失效等一系列问题, 解决办法:失去焦点时将页面滚动到底层,或者最顶部,个人看实际情况滚动到适合位置 $('input,textarea').on('blur', function () { window.scroll(0, document.body.scrollH ...
分类:
移动开发 时间:
2019-01-02 12:32:59
阅读次数:
183